Nellie H Bird, 90, a lifelong Superior, WI, resident died Sat, Nov 27, 2010 in St Mary's Medical Center in Duluth, MN. Nellie was born July 22, 1920 to Mayme (Jaffee) and Aaron Kushner. She was a graduate of Superior Central High School.

Nellie and Lester Bird were married Oct 6, 1945. They were in the tavern business for over sixty years, having owned the Palace Bar for ten years and on Dec 15, 1959, they opened Les Bird's Bar. Their motto "This bar is where ladies and gentlemen are served by ladies and gentlemen".

In the fall, the bar holds a local food shelf of garden harvests. Wednesday nights holds a meat raffle to benefit the Evening Lions Club and the Matthew I Pionck Park in Oliver, WI. The bar sponsored golf teams at Nemadji and Pattison golf courses and were also past sponsors of area bowling and baseball teams. Nellie and Les were members of the Douglas County Tavern League and the Superior Elk's Lodge No 403.

Preceding her in death, were her parents; her husband, Lester "Les" on July 17, 1995; a brother, Arthur Kushner; and two sisters, Gertrude Kessler and Sadie Salnick.

She is lovingly remembered by her sister, Berniece Harris of Milwaukee, WI; her nieces and nephews, Patricia "Pat" Cronin of Superior, Richard (Lois) Kushner of Orlando, FL, Marcia Holding, Kathy Sabol and Michael and Ethan Harris; several great-nieces; great-nephews; great-great-nieces; great-great-nephews; and numerous friends made while in business at this South Superior neighborhood bar.

Interment will take place at Greenwood Cemetery.
